description Sodium silicate from rice husk ash (RHA) was functionalized with 3– (chloropropyl)triethoxysilane (CPTES), 3–(mercaptopropyl)trimethoxysilane and 3–(aminopropyl)triethoxysilane to give RHACCl, RHAPrSH and RHAPrNH2 via a simple one–pot synthesis. The 29Si MAS NMR of RHACCl showed the presence of T2, T3, Q3 and Q4 silicon centres, while the T1, T2, T3, Q2, Q3 and Q4 silicon centres were present in both RHAPrSH and RHAPrNH2. The 13C MAS NMR showed that RHACCl had three chemical shifts at 10.37, 26.70 and 47.69 ppm, which was attributed to the three carbon atoms of the CPTES moiety
